Crafted with a high-strength Q235/Q355 steel core wrapped in a water-swellable polymer sleeve, the anchor activates on contact with moisture (groundwater, construction water, or manual irrigation). The polymer sleeve expands radially by ≥300% within 5-10 minutes, filling the drill hole tightly to generate 8-12 Tons of anchoring force. This friction-based support ensures stable bonding with rock, soil, or concrete, making it ideal for complex geological conditions where traditional anchors struggle.
The product is ISO9001 certified and complies with international standards including ISO 898-1, ASTM A325, and EU CE, ensuring seamless integration into global projects. We offer flexible customization to meet diverse requirements:
- Standard diameters: 12mm (PM12), 14mm, 16mm (PM16), with customization range of 10-20mm.
- Standard lengths: 100mm, 200mm, 300mm, extendable up to 800mm.
- Polymer sleeve options: Standard (0-60℃), heat-resistant (up to 80℃ for high-temperature mines), low-temperature (down to -40℃ for permafrost regions).
- Surface treatments: Hot-dip galvanizing (430-600g/㎡), epoxy coating (for coastal corrosion resistance), or bare steel (cost-effective for dry environments).
